The vintage ring boasts a bright golden citrine gemstone - it measures 17.5mm x 13.20mm, estimated weight is 11.30 carats. The faceted pear-shape citrine is a nice proportion (not too fat and not too skinny!). A scintillated citrine gem which has a lovely light golden orange colour with 'eye-clean' clarity.
Citrine is set in a corner V cap claw setting. Either side of citrine features a white gold asymmetrical and upswept bridge-like design which sweeps outward slightly. There are eye-catching pierced rails along each 'bridge'. A subtle concave yellow gold shank forms up and around the the rounded end of citrine.
Beautifully handcrafted in 9ct yellow & white gold, corresponding "9CT" stamp inside shank. More than likely Australian origin.
